## Changed defaults

Heads up: the Ledgerline tax-rate lookup cache now defaults to a 15-minute TTL instead of 24 hours. Turns out rates in the Veldt County sandbox were going stale mid-demo, which was embarrassing. Eviction is now LRU rather than FIFO, and the cache warms on boot. If you're reviewing, check that nothing hardcodes the old TTL. The new defaults land as follows.

deployment values, bajop-taweg:
holwyn:
  log_level: debug
  metrics_host: metrics.holwyn.zemvarsys.internal
  pool_size: 32

**TICKET: Pricing vault locked — FareBench experiment stalled**

Hey on-call — the FareBench vault sealed itself after tonight's restart, so the ticket-pricing experiment on the Lumenfield routes is frozen at the control variant. Marna's A/B split won't rotate until someone unseals it. Standard unseal flow: open the vault console, pick the experiment keyring, and enter the recovery passphrase when prompted. For reference, the passphrase is the following.

unlock words, bawef-kahap: sorax-sorir-quenys-aldok

Subject: Memtrace cut-over complete

Team,

Cut-over to Memtrace v2 for GPU memory profiling finished last night. Old v1 agents are disabled; any tickets referencing v1 dashboards should be closed as resolved-by-migration. Sampling overhead is now under 2% and allocation traces include kernel names. Known gap: profiles older than 30 days were not migrated. Point customers at the v2 docs for setup questions. For reference when troubleshooting, the agent now runs with the following configuration.

settings of bagaf-bawip:
[aldax]
port = 5000
region = south-4
host = aldax.brasklabs.corp
team = brivan
timeout_ms = 2000
retries = 2

Quick heads-up on Pinwheel UI versioning: we cut a minor release every sprint, and anything touching component props needs a changeset file in the PR. No changeset, no merge — the bot will nag you. Majors are rare and go through the design council first. The full policy, with examples of what counts as breaking, lives on the internal page below.

wiki page, bahip-yahip: https://grafana.qirvanlabs.corp/browse/display/projects/cc3a1b9dbfc9